  • Cross-platform compatibility
    Espanso works on Windows, macOS, and Linux, providing a consistent experience across different operating systems.
  • Open-source
    Being open-source allows users to inspect the code, contribute to the project, and ensure there are no hidden issues or vulnerabilities.
  • Highly customizable
    Users can create their own custom snippets and workflows, allowing for a tailored text expansion experience.
  • Extensible with packages
    Espanso supports community-contributed packages, which can extend its functionalities and add new features.
  • Supports various input types
    It supports a range of input types such as text, dates, clipboard content, and even shell commands.
  • Lightweight and fast
    Espanso is designed to be resource-efficient, ensuring it runs smoothly even on older hardware.

Possible disadvantages

  • Learning curve
    Due to its high customizability and powerful feature set, new users might find it challenging to get started.
  • Limited GUI
    Espanso primarily relies on configuration files for customization, which might be less user-friendly compared to other text expanders with comprehensive graphical interfaces.
  • Potential compatibility issues
    Some applications may not interact well with Espanso's text expansion features, leading to unpredictable behavior.
  • Active development required
    As a relatively new and evolving project, Espanso still requires active development to address bugs, introduce new features, and improve stability.
  • Dependency on community packages
    While extensibility via packages is a strength, it also means that some features depend on third-party contributions, which may vary in quality and maintenance.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    CoConstruct provides an intuitive and easy-to-navigate platform that simplifies project management for construction teams of all sizes.
  • Customization
    Users can customize templates, reports, and workflows to suit specific project requirements, increasing overall efficiency and control.
  • Client Communication
    The software has built-in client communication tools, which streamline client interactions and approval processes, reducing delays.
  • Budget and Financial Management
    CoConstruct offers robust budgeting and financial management tools, including expense tracking and integration with QuickBooks.
  • Mobile Access
    The platform is accessible via mobile devices, allowing team members to manage projects and communicate on-the-go.
  • Scheduling
    Advanced scheduling features help ensure that projects stay on track, with options to adjust timelines and allocate resources efficiently.
  • Customer Support
    CoConstruct provides responsive customer support and extensive help resources, including tutorials and FAQs.
  • Integration with Other Tools
    It integrates seamlessly with various third-party tools and software, enhancing overall functionality and flexibility.

Possible disadvantages

  • Pricing
    CoConstruct can be expensive, especially for smaller construction companies or individual contractors with tight budgets.
  • Initial Learning Curve
    While user-friendly, there is a learning curve associated with mastering all of its features and functionalities.
  • Limited Customization in Some Areas
    Some users may find that certain areas of the software are less customizable than they would prefer.
  • Software Performance
    Some users report occasional lags and performance issues, particularly with larger projects.
  • Update Frequency
    Frequent updates, while beneficial for added features, can sometimes disrupt workflow and require additional time for adjustment.
